That the Code of Ordinances, City of La Porte, <br />Texas, Chapter 42 `Miscellaneous Offenses", Article V. <br />"Regulation of Sex Offender Residency" is hereby amended and <br />shall read as follows: <br />"Article V, REGULATION OF SEX OFFENDER RESIDENCY <br />Sec. 42-102. Finding and Intent. <br />The City Council finds that repeat sex offenders, sex offenders <br />that use physical violence and who are convicted of preying on <br />children are sexual predators who present an extreme threat to <br />the health, safety, and welfare of children. Sex offenders are <br />likely to use physical violence, to repeat an offense, have many <br />more victims than are ever reported, are prosecuted for only a <br />fraction of their actual sexual offenses, and children not only <br />lack the ability to protect themselves but additional measures <br />should be taken to keep known sex offenders from having access <br />to children in areas where children generally feel safe. <br />It is the intent of this ordinance to serve the city's <br />compelling interest to promote, protect and improve the health, <br />safety and welfare of the citizens of the City by creating areas <br />around locations where children regularly congregate in <br />concentrated numbers wherein certain registered sex offenders <br />and sexual predators are prohibited from establishing temporary <br />or permanent residency. <br />Section 42-103. Definitions. <br />The following words, terms, and phrases; when used in this <br />section, shall have the meanings ascribed to them in this <br />section, except where the context clearly indicates a different <br />meaning; <br />Child Safety Zone is a premise where children commonly gather, <br />including a school, day-care facility, playground, public or <br />private youth center, public swimming pool, or video arcade <br />facility. A "playground", "premises", "school", "video arcade <br />facility", and "youth center" have the meanings assigned by <br />Section 481.134 of the Texas Health and Safety Code and as <br />defined by Article 42.12 Section 13D(a)(2)(d) of the Texas Code <br />of Criminal Procedure. <br />
